Step 1 — speed to miles per minute. Ground speed ÷ 60 = miles per minute (mpm).
Easy anchor: 60 kt = 1 mpm, so 240 kt = 4 mpm, 480 kt = 8 mpm. (30 kt = ½ mpm.)

Step 2 — the triangle. Distance = mpm × minutes. Cover the one you want:
• Distance = mpm × time   • Time = distance ÷ mpm   • Speed = distance ÷ time

Wind first (Tower). Ground speed = true airspeed ± wind. Tailwind adds, headwind subtracts. Work out the ground speed, then do Steps 1 & 2.
